I was exploring the Irish countryside with the woman I was married to at the time. We were driving along down these narrow Irish roads, and we took a left on to an even narrower road just to see where it goes. I think they call these very narrow roads "Boreen's", but I might be wrong, and I probably should check google but I'd rather be surprised. These are roads that are almost always unpaved, often un-named, and you need to pull way over if someone else is coming in the other direction. So we're driving down this boreen and another car comes along, the driver of the other car sees me and quickly pulls over. I drive by (of course, on the left because everything's backward over there). He gives me the old Irish one finger wave. It's not what it sounds like. It's actually the way people wave to each other over there while driving. You keep your hands on the wheel, and hold your right index finger up while making eye contact with the other driver (I'm told it stems from the days of horse and buggy and keeping the reins in both hands at all times). So we wave back, and we both continue on our way. Then about 10 seconds later, the road ends at this farmhouse. So it turns out I was driving up this guy's driveway and he just pulled over and waved me through.
